Commercial site demolition services involve the careful removal and clearing of existing structures on a property to prepare it for new development, renovations, or redevelopment projects. This process typically includes tearing down buildings, removing foundations, and clearing debris in a way that ensures safety and minimizes disruption to the surrounding area. Experienced cont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to handle structures of various sizes, from small warehouses to large industrial complexes, ensuring that the site is properly prepared for the next phase of construction or land use.

These services help address a range of problems that property owners and developers face, such as outdated or unsafe structures that no longer serve their purpose. Demolition can eliminate hazards like unstable buildings, prevent future liability issues, and create a clean slate for new construction. Additionally, clearing a site can be essential for projects that require the removal of hazardous materials or underground obstructions, making way for utilities, foundations, or landscaping. By working with local service providers, property owners can efficiently manage these challenges and move forward with their plans.

Commercial demolition is often used for properties like office buildings, retail centers, industrial facilities, warehouses, and large-scale commercial complexes. These types of properties may need demolition when they are no longer functional, are being repurposed, or require extensive renovations that are easier to execute once the existing structures are removed. What types of commercial structures can be demolished? Local contractors can handle a variety of commercial structures, including warehouses, office buildings, retail stores, and industrial facilities.

What methods are used for commercial site demolition? Techniques such as mechanical demolition, deconstruction, and selective dismantling are commonly used by local service providers depending on the project requirements.

Are there permits required for commercial demolition projects? Yes, most jurisdictions, including Arvada, CO, require permits for commercial demolition, and local contractors can assist with obtaining the necessary approvals.

What safety considerations are involved in commercial demolition? Proper planning, equipment, and adherence to safety protocols are essential, and experienced local contractors follow industry standards to manage risks effectively.

How can I prepare my site for commercial demolition? Clearing the area of obstacles, disconnecting utilities, and providing access points are typical preparations that local service providers recommend before beginning demolition work.
